Handover note — from D. Yarrow to the incoming director, Pellmont Appliances. The warranty-cost overrun on the Aralux range now stands at roughly 180% of budget, driven by a compressor defect in early batches. A rework programme is underway and supplier negotiations continue. Please read the remediation context carefully; it connects to the confidential note that follows.

internal memo for tagef-hadup: Gross margin on Ulaath came in at 15 percent against a plan of 5 percent. Only 7 of the 120 pilot accounts renewed Ulaath, so a churn review is set for October 15.

Memo — For the Incoming Director

Welcome aboard! Quick primer on the Pindlewick Coffee franchise agreement before your first week. We've signed three operators in the Harlow Vale region; two more are in negotiation. Royalty terms are standard, but the Marrowgate operator wants exclusivity, which we're resisting. Fee structures and training obligations are in the shared folder. One thing to keep close: the expansion thinking isn't public yet, so the summary sits below.

management briefing: The pricing group signed off on a budget of $40.7 million for Project Holath. The renewal with Holethax Holdings closes at $35.8 million a year, 63 percent above the last contract.

Night-shift staff: Floor 4 of the Tellhaven Building opens this week. After 21:00, access is via the rear stairwell only; the lifts are locked out overnight during the settling period. Complete a walk-through of the new floor once per shift and log it. The stairwell keypad accepts the code below.

badge for yahop-fawep: bdg-XBKXI-68071

Leadership Review Briefing — Licensing Dispute

Quick recap for the board: Tallowgate Systems is contesting our continued use of the Quellhart rendering library in the Fenwick product line, claiming our perpetual licence lapsed when they restructured last year. Our counsel thinks their position is shaky, but a drawn-out fight could stall two upcoming releases. We're weighing a modest settlement against litigating, and either path affects next year's roadmap. For your eyes only, the preferred approach is outlined below.

confidential, hawip-yahag: Istaxix Works plans to raise the Silir list price by 64.9 percent in October. The finance team signed off on a budget of $57.9 million for Project Raleth. The renewal with Goroxax Group closes at $25.0 million a year, 56.0 percent below the last contract. Project Silion slips by one quarter because of the supplier delay.